CVE-2018-18409
CVE-2018-18409 affects tcpflow 1.5.0 (IPTRee.h setbit) with a stack-based buffer over-read, causing denial of service during address_histogram/get_histogram. Public docs confirm the vulnerability and that tcpflow 1.5.2 fixes it (updates referenced by Mageia/Fedora advisories). No exploitation det...

[SECURITY] Fedora 28 Update: tcpflow-1.5.0-2.fc28
tcpflow is a program that captures data transmitted as part of TCP connections flows, and stores the data in a way that is convenient for protocol analysis or debugging. A program like 'tcpdump' shows a summary of packets seen on the wire, but usually doesn't store the data that's actually being...

tcpflow integer overflow vulnerability
TCPFLOW is a network monitoring tool that records TCP sessions. An integer overflow vulnerability exists in the wifipcap/wifipcap.cpp file in TCPFLOW 1.5.0-alpha and prior versions. An attacker can exploit this vulnerability to cause an out-of-bounds read and possibly access sensitive memory or...
